Inscription
Sculptor ? James Earle Frazer

Erected in 1930 by the Lincoln Association of Jersey City with contributions from the school children of Jersey City.

Rededicated February 12, 2005
75th Anniversary

[ Pedestal Inscription: ]
Lincoln
MDCCCIX · MDCCCLXV

[ Left Wing: ]
That government of the people, by the people, for the people, shall not perish from the Earth.

[ Right Wing: ]
Let us have faith that right makes might and in that faith let us to the end dare to do our duty as we understand it.
